De Ravigny à Bagnoles-de-l'Orne par le Mont des Avaloirs is 11.3 km long.
At an average walking pace, De Ravigny à Bagnoles-de-l'Orne par le Mont des Avaloirs takes approximately 2h 49min to complete.
No, De Ravigny à Bagnoles-de-l'Orne par le Mont des Avaloirs is a linear (point-to-point) trail. Plan ahead for return transport.
De Ravigny à Bagnoles-de-l'Orne par le Mont des Avaloirs starts near coordinates 48.5313, -0.3375.
De Ravigny à Bagnoles-de-l'Orne par le Mont des Avaloirs is a moderate hike suitable for walkers with a basic level of fitness.
De Ravigny à Bagnoles-de-l'Orne par le Mont des Avaloirs is maintained and managed by FFRP.
Yes, De Ravigny à Bagnoles-de-l'Orne par le Mont des Avaloirs is part of the National Walking Network (NWN), a wider network of long-distance hiking trails.
